Feb 05 Heavy metal band Black Sabbath play their last concert in their home town Birmingham, England on this day in history. 


Feb 05 Romanian government scraps corruption degree after 6 days of mass demonstrations on this day in history. 


Feb 06 Qatar Airways achieves the longest-ever commercial flight in service when its B777 aircraft lands in Auckland after a 16 hour and 23 minutes flight from Doha on this day in history. 


Feb 08 US Senate confirms Jeff Sessions Attorney General, after controversy and protests on this day in history. 


Feb 11 North Korea prompts international condemnation by test firing a ballistic missile across the Sea of Japan on this day in history. 


Feb 12 On this day in history 59th Grammy Awards: Adele wins Best Song "Hello" and Best Album "25" 


Feb 12 On this day in history emergency spillway at Oroville Dam, California threatens to collapse, 180,00 residents ordered to evacuate 


Feb 12 On this day in history north Korea conducts a solid fuel ballistic missile test from Banghyon air base 


Feb 13 On this day in history harrison Ford involved in a near miss while flying a plane at John Wayne Airport, Orange County 


Feb 13 US President Donald Trump accepts the resignation of national security adviser Michael Flynn over his dealings with Russia on this day in history. 


Feb 16 Car bomb in Bayaa, Baghdad kills at least 48, Islamic State claims responsibility. 3rd attack in 3 days on this day in history. 


Feb 16 In the year 2017 suicide attack on shrine of Sufi saint Lal Shahbaz Qalandar, Sehwan, Pakistan kills 72, Islamic State claims responsibility 


Feb 17 Discovery of a new mostly underwater continent Zealandia in the South Pacific announced in research journal "GSA Today" on this day in history. 


Feb 20 On this day in history famine is declared in Unity State, South Sudan, affecting 4.9 million 


Feb 21 On this day in history bodies of 87 African migrants wash ashore at Zawiya, Libya 


Feb 21 On this day in history plane crashes into shopping centre in Essendon, Melbourne, Australia killing the five people on board 


Feb 22 On this day in history discovery of 7 Earth-sized planets orbiting star Trappist-1 announced in Journal "Nature" - raises possibility of alien life 


Feb 22 On this day in history jay-Z becomes 1st rapper to be inducted into Songwriters Hall of Fame alongside Max Martin, Jimmy Jam and Terry Lewis 


Feb 22 US President Donald Trump overturns Obama directive on Transgender rights to use toilets in the year 2017. 


Feb 25 In the year 2017 tom Perez is elected Chair of the Democratic National Committee 


Feb 26 89th Academy Awards: Best Picture "Moonlight" (after mix-up), Best Director Damien Chazelle, Best Actor Casey Affleck , Best Actress Emma Stone in the year 2017. 


Mar 01 Charo is revealed as a contestant on season 24 of Dancing with the Stars on this day in history. 


Mar 01 In the year 2017 gustav Klimt's painting "Bauerngarten" sells for $59.3m in London 


Mar 02 US Attorney General Jeff Sessions recuses himself from the investigation into Trump campaign contacts with Russia after revelations he met Russian ambassador on this day in history. 


Mar 03 In the year 2017 mass grave of 800 children and infants confirmed at a former Catholic care home in Tuam, Ireland 


Mar 05 In the year 2017 uS President Donald Trump in a tweet accusses former President Obama without offering any evidence of wiretapping Trump Towers during the presidential campaign 


Mar 06 In the year 2017 uS President Donald Trump signs his second executive order barring travelers from 6 mostly-Muslim countries for 90 days but leaves out Iraq 


Mar 06 In the year 2017 wikileaks publishes "Vault 7" CIA documents detailing its hacking and surveillance techniques 


Mar 07 In the year 2017 19 girls killed in a fire at a government-run care center in San José Pinula, Guatemala 


Mar 07 Malta's famous landmark the Azure Window collaspes into the sea after a storm in the year 2017. 


Mar 08 Aboriginal DNA study by University of Adelaide shows Aboriginal population dates back 50,000 years from one migration in the year 2017. 


Mar 08 On this day in history fC Barcelona in a great comeback become 1st team to overturn 4-0 deficit beating St-Germain 6-5 in return game to reach the Champions League quarter finals 


Mar 10 On this day in history south Korean judges uphold parliaments' decision to impeach President Park Geun-hye 


Mar 10 On this day in history the UN warns that the world is facing the biggest humanitarian crisis since World War II, with up to 20 million people at risk of starvation and famine in Yemen, Somalia, South Sudan and Nigeria.
